Can we trust Models blindly? Though models play an important role in understanding complex and increasingly sophisticated business environment, significant model-related losses continue to occur at an alarmingly high rate
A financial services firm with $13 billion in annual revenues overstated projected earnings by
$2.6 billion due to model error
A $2 billion financial firm had to restate
earnings by $70 million due to a
model error
A large financial institution failed to assess the known risks on its derivatives in its models. The
firm has since lost more than $30 billion

How do we assess & manage Model Risk ?
4
Model Development
Model Use
Model Validation
Model Monitoring
• Define standards for model acceptance – data, metrics, process
• Focus on assessing validity of model assumptions
• Test for specification risks • In depth documentation of
considerations, approach, key risks
• “Effective Challenge” to entire model development approach
• Independent assessment of underlying assumptions
• Recommend alternative approaches to evaluate & decide
• Document key risks & measures
• Assign Tiers to model based on Impact • Inventory of active and approved models • Process to manage Model Use • Oversight on model usage & rationale
• Proactively monitor model performance
• Define performance criteria – objective & transparent – refine benchmarks
• Visibility to key stakeholders • Respond to performance shifts
